A passion for helping others find their way back to themselves
I have a deep passion for helping others, which led me to study clinical psychology and earn my master's degree at Pepperdine University. Since 2010, I've been dedicated to working in private practice right here in Boise.
I've also had the privilege of supporting youth at an adolescent treatment center, working with kids facing challenges such as addiction, eating disorders, anxiety, and depression. This experience shaped my approach to therapy — one rooted in deep empathy, patience, and a belief that every person has the capacity for growth.
My goal is to create a warm, safe space where you feel seen, heard, and empowered to take the next step on your journey.
